> > So what happens if there's a speculative access to the non-ifdeffed
> > 0xfffff000 when we're not booting from that (e.g. ramboot, SPL
> > payload, SD/SPI...)?
> >
> >
> If I understand the question correctly,
> Ideally ramboot, SPL payload, SD/SPI should not make access to
> this address. They assumed to be running from DDR whose TLB has
> already been created by IBR, or First stage boot loader.
Speculative accesses don't come (directly) from software. They are
initiated by the hardware and are not predictable.
